B – Bankroll Management
Here is the deal: you’re not a gambler, you’re a strategist. Set a hard cap – 1‑2 % of your total bankroll per bet. If you’re feeling lucky, double‑down only after a win, never after a loss. That discipline stops the “I’ll chase it” spiral.

C – Country Curves
And here is why you need a country cheat sheet. Nations with strong juror support (Sweden, Italy) behave like safety nets, while fan‑driven blocs (Baltic, Balkans) are volatility pumps. Map those patterns, overlay them on the odds, and you’ll spot value where others see noise.

G – Gimmick Watch
Staging isn’t just sparkle; it’s a betting lever. A pyrotechnic finale can tip the jury in one direction, while a minimalist piano can charm the televote. Categorize each act’s gimmick level and assess risk accordingly.
H – Hedge Your Picks
Spread bets across multiple entries to smooth volatility. Hedge a top‑three favorite with a mid‑tier wildcard. If the favorite bombs, the wildcard cushions the blow. It’s not a guarantee of profit, but it steadies the ride.

J – Jump‑Start Bets
Early‑bird bets on semi‑finalists can lock in high odds before the hype builds. The risk? A surprise elimination. Mitigate by betting only on countries with consistent semifinal scoring histories.
K – Keep Records
Track every wager: stake, odds, outcome, reasoning. A spreadsheet isn’t just bookkeeping; it’s a feedback loop. Spotting recurring mistakes turns a losing streak into a learning curve.

O – Odds Comparison
Shop the market. A 10‑1 quote on one site versus 9.5‑1 on another is an instant arbitrage opportunity. Use odds‑aggregator tools, but double‑check the fine print for stake limits.
